I have been studying Chinese for over a year now, and I have to say there's something about it that makes it so beautiful. Obviously, the tones that make you sound like you're singing are unique (when your native language is English), and the characters are exotic, but it's something beyond that. And I only put my finger on it recently-it's the density of information. For example, if you want to ask somebody if they're hungry, you would say: 你很饿吗?(ni hun uh ma?) If you wanted to say yes, you would say 饿 (uh). But if you want to indicate that you've only recently become hungry, you would say 饿了(uh luh). It seems unremarkable​ and quite dull, but think about how many more words you would have to say if you were speaking English. It's compact and easy to remember. I just wanted to share that.
